MoET Minister Phung Xuan Nha extends Tet Greetings in Bac Giang

Updated: 16:08, 17/01/2019
(BGO) – On January 16, Phung Xuan Nha, Member of the Central Party Committee, Minister of the Education and Training (MoET) visited, extended Tet Greetings and presented gifts to the teachers and officers working in the educational sector in the northern province of Bac Giang on the occasion of upcoming Lunar New Year. 

He was accompanied by Dr. Vu Minh Duc, Head of the National Education Union of Vietnam (NEUV); Le Anh Duong, Vice Chairman of the provincial People’s Committee (PPC) and leader of the provincial Labor Confederation (PLC).

Minister of the Education and Training Phung Xuan Nha and Head of the National Education Union of Vietnam extend Tet Greetings to Department of Education and Training in Bac Giang province.

At the local Department of Education and Training, Minister Phung Xuan Nha congratulated the outstanding results achieved by the provincial educational sector recently, including stable quality of universal education, reinforced and developed key education, students winning high prizes at national, regional and international contests.

The Minister expressed that the prominent results were made thanks to the great efforts of the educational staff, officers, laborers and teachers and due attention and orientation from the provincial authority.

Minister Phung Xuan Nha and DoET leader visit and encourage teacher Vu Thi Anh at Vo Tranh No.1 Kindergarten (Luc Nam).

In the upcoming year, the sector will have to deal with several difficulties and challenges, especially necessary preparation for the new high school educational programme, the Minister urged the whole sector, particularly the dedicated and passionate teachers to be ready to further study, practice to improve the profession to meet the requirement.

Visiting Boarding High School for Ethnic Students in Luc Nam district and Tang Tien Primary School (Viet Yen district), Minister Phung Xuan Nha tenderly asked after the health, living and working conditions as well as shared with the difficulties of the teachers and educational laborers.

The MoET Minister hoped that they will continue promoting the tradition of the family, nation and school to overcome the difficulties while focusing on teaching the cultural knowledge in a close connection with moral education and living skill training to the students.

Minister Phung Xuan Nha sends Tet Greetings to the officers, teachers and laborers at Boarding High School for Ethnic Students in Luc Nam district.

With his role and responsibility, the Minister will further research to consult for the Government to revise and supplement the policies of salary and allowances to each position so as to gradually improve and increase the living condition to the officers and teachers.

On the occasion, the MoET Minister Phung Xuan Nha , PPC Vice Chairman Le Anh Duong, Head of NEUV Phung Minh Duc and PLC leader presented many gifts to the officers, teachers and students of Boarding High School for Ethnic Students in Luc Nam district, Tang Tien Primary School, Than Nhan Trung Secondary School (Viet Yen district).

Besides, the delegates visited and sent Tet Greetings to the families of two teachers living in special difficult circumstances in Vo Tranh commune (Luc Nam district).
